Rita May Ramsdell

Rita May Ramsdell, 68, of 120 West St. died Sunday evening at home. Born in Pittsfield on May 24, 1937, daughter of Raymond and Cecelia Guzzy Matteson, she was a 1955 graduate of Pittsfield High School. Mrs. Ramsdell was employed as a transportation manager at BCAC, formerly Uncle John's Vans, and retired this year. She first worked at the former Tyco Variety Store as a clerk, and in 1970 she worked for Head Start as a lead van driver. She was a communicant of St. Mary's Church in Cheshire. She was active in MADD, and was an avid pitch player. She and her husband, Richard Ramsdell, celebrated their 47th wedding anniversary Oct. 28. Besides her husband, she leaves two sons, Kevin Ramsdell and Kenneth Ramsdell, both of Pittsfield; a daughter, Juraye Pierson of Pittsfield; two sisters, Shirley Campana and Mary Rennie, both of Pittsfield, and five grandchildren. Another daughter, Mary Ann Ramsdell, died in 1961, and another son, Keith Ramsdell, died in 1979.
